Advantages and Disadvantages of Customer Relationship Management (CRM)

In competitive markets, attracting customers is difficult—but keeping them is even harder. Products can be copied and prices can be matched, but strong customer relationships are hard to replace. This is why many organizations invest in Customer Relationship Management (CRM).

CRM is not just software. It is a business approach that helps companies understand customers, manage interactions, and build long-term relationships. When used properly, CRM improves sales, service quality, and customer loyalty. When used poorly, it becomes an expensive database with little real value.

To understand its true impact, let’s examine the advantages and disadvantages of customer relationship management in detail, step by step.

Customer Relationship Management

What Is Customer Relationship Management (CRM)?

Customer Relationship Management is a strategy and system used to manage a company’s interactions with current and potential customers.

It involves:

  • Collecting and organizing customer data
  • Tracking sales and communication history
  • Managing customer service and support
  • Analyzing customer behavior and preferences

The main goal is to improve customer satisfaction and long-term profitability.

Advantages of Customer Relationship Management

1. Improved Customer Relationships

The biggest advantage of CRM is stronger customer relationships.

CRM helps organizations:

  • Understand customer needs and preferences
  • Maintain consistent communication
  • Personalize interactions

Customers feel valued, not ignored.

2. Higher Customer Satisfaction and Loyalty

Better understanding leads to better service.

CRM enables:

  • Faster response to queries
  • Personalized offers and solutions
  • Consistent service quality

Satisfied customers are more likely to return and recommend the business.

3. Increased Sales and Revenue

CRM supports sales teams effectively.

It helps:

  • Identify potential leads
  • Track follow-ups
  • Convert prospects into customers

Cross-selling and upselling become easier, increasing revenue.

4. Better Customer Data Management

CRM centralizes customer information.

It:

  • Stores contact details, purchase history, and preferences
  • Reduces data duplication
  • Improves accuracy and accessibility

Employees always have the right information.

5. Improved Communication and Coordination

CRM improves internal coordination.

Sales, marketing, and customer support:

  • Share the same customer data
  • Work with a common understanding

This reduces confusion and improves service consistency.

6. Enhanced Marketing Effectiveness

CRM helps target the right customers.

Marketing teams can:

  • Segment customers accurately
  • Run personalized campaigns
  • Measure campaign performance

Marketing efforts become more effective and less wasteful.

7. Better Customer Retention

Retaining customers is cheaper than acquiring new ones.

CRM helps:

  • Identify unhappy customers early
  • Take corrective action
  • Build long-term relationships

Retention rates improve significantly.

8. Improved Decision-Making

CRM provides valuable insights.

Managers can:

  • Analyze customer trends
  • Understand buying behavior
  • Forecast demand

Decisions become data-driven rather than guess-based.

Disadvantages of Customer Relationship Management

Despite its benefits, CRM also has limitations.

1. High Implementation Cost

CRM systems can be expensive.

Costs include:

  • Software licenses
  • Customization and integration
  • Training employees

Small businesses may find it costly.

2. Complex System and Learning Curve

CRM systems are often complex.

Employees may:

  • Struggle to learn the system
  • Use only basic features

Without proper training, CRM benefits remain underutilized.

3. Resistance from Employees

Employees may resist CRM adoption.

Reasons include:

  • Fear of monitoring
  • Extra data entry work
  • Change in routine

Lack of user acceptance reduces effectiveness.

4. Data Quality and Accuracy Issues

CRM depends heavily on data quality.

If data is:

  • Incomplete
  • Outdated
  • Incorrect

CRM insights become unreliable.

5. Over-Reliance on Technology

Too much dependence on CRM can reduce human touch.

Customers may feel:

  • Treated like numbers
  • Over-automated communication

Personal connection may suffer.

6. Privacy and Data Security Risks

CRM stores sensitive customer information.

Risks include:

  • Data breaches
  • Unauthorized access
  • Misuse of personal data

Poor security can damage reputation and trust.

7. Time-Consuming Data Entry and Maintenance

CRM systems require continuous updating.

Employees must:

  • Enter data regularly
  • Maintain records

This can increase workload and reduce productivity if not managed well.

8. Not Always Suitable for Small or Simple Businesses

For very small businesses:

  • CRM may be unnecessary
  • Informal customer handling may work better

CRM can become overkill.

When Customer Relationship Management Works Best

CRM is most effective when:

  • Customer data is accurate and updated
  • Employees are trained and motivated
  • CRM aligns with business goals
  • Technology is balanced with personal interaction

Strategy matters more than software.

Final Thoughts

Customer Relationship Management is a powerful tool for building strong, lasting customer relationships. It improves satisfaction, boosts sales, enhances marketing, and supports data-driven decisions. For customer-focused organizations, CRM can be a major competitive advantage.

However, CRM is not a magic solution. High costs, complexity, employee resistance, and data security risks can limit its success. Poor implementation turns CRM into an expensive burden instead of a benefit.

The real value of CRM lies in balance. When technology supports genuine customer care—rather than replacing it—CRM becomes a foundation for trust, loyalty, and long-term business growth.

Leave a Reply

Your email address will not be published. Required fields are marked *